Introduction

This is the project for operating system class, spring 2022. We're designing a VR office system, supporting dynamically importing 3DSaaS files, and operating the model(zoom, rotate, move, set visibility, etc.); controlling remote endpoints with low latency; Operating remote devices(not computers. For example, a plane). All imported objects can be 3D surrounding. Things can be operated solely by hand, which means no handles.

Requirements:

  • python3 and corresponding packages:
    • socket
    • pynput
    • win32api
  • Unity 2020
  • Oculus Quest 2
  • A laptop with NVIDIA graphic card(recommend to use a game laptop)

Usage

3D object importing

  • Put your right palm up to make the menu visible.
  • Select 3D Object Import.
  • Input the directory of the 3DSaaS file(folder "obj example" can be used as an example)
  • Press "Submit" and see the imported objects.

Remote control

Attention: don't use the campus network unless testing on 127.0.0.1, because most campus network don't supporting UDP broadcasting.

  • Set ScreenShare_server/ScreenShare.exe to be opened using Intel graphic card and open it.
  • Open ScreenShare_server/controller.py using the administrator mode.
  • Open remode desktop in oculus interface.
  • The server port is 5901 in default.
  • If you want to drag, press the virtual screen for as least 1.5 seconds.

Model plane

  • Open Other Servers/plane_server.py.
  • Open plane_client.py. The default port is 6666.
